Head”s First County Appearance Falls Victim To The Weather

travis head’s hopes of making his first appearance in worcestershire ccc’s colours were thwarted by the weather today.

the county 2018 overseas player flew in on friday after a successful winter with australia, south australia and adelaide strikers.

left hander head was part of a 13 strong squad named by new head coach kevin sharp for the one-day red ball friendly with gloucestershire at bristol.

but it was the same story as in recent weeks with the weather as rain caused the game to be called off at 2pm without a ball being bowled.

worcestershire have now lost seven of the eight days cricket originally scheduled on their return from abu dhabi to the elements.

a two-dayer against somerset at taunton was reduced to a one-day affair.

worcestershire had been due to play three days of cricket against gloucestershire at bristol a fortnight ago only for it to be washed out.

then the three-day first class encounter with leeds-bradford mccu at rgs worcester last week suffered the same fate.

the worcestershire players have kept themselves ticking over after the 11-day trip to the uae either at malvern college, in the nets at New Road or on a wicket in the middle of the square at rgs worcester.
